Today’s VO Chef, Billie Jo Konze is a trained performer with almost two decades of professional stage, on-camera, and improv experience, but she’s the first to say that commercial VO is her true love. And with her real-life experience in the restaurant and hospitality industries, medical sector, and education, she’s a natural fit for IVR/Telephony, Medical Narration, and eLearning as well.

She writes a weekly blog on the art and business of voiceover, and acting and is my fellow Door Builder in the Building Doors VO campaign, whose founder, Christy Harst, I interviewed several episodes ago, where we talked about her Venezuelan Hijahkas.

Billie Jo is a native Midwesterner who currently resides in Atlanta, Georgia and has a thriving voiceover and VO coaching business and leads weekly accountability and voiceover workout groups. And when she’s not cookin in the studio, she’s in the kitchen baking up one of her favorite recipes, a Caramel Banana Cake,which she’ll be sharing with us today.

So let’s open up the kitchen with some Midwestern charm, class, and just a splash of sass, with the Voice That Perks You Up, by welcoming Billie Jo Konze to The Voice Kitchen.
